The University of Virginia Instructional Toolkit -- Class Home Pages without Angst or HTML

Abstract

The Instructional Toolkit is a Web-based application that allows instructors at the University of Virginia to easily create and manage class home pages -- or to selectively use electronic features such as class e-mail lists, class rolls, anonymous course feedback, student homework submission, and final grade submission. First used by 28 brave instructors in Spring 1996, the Toolkit has been continually enhanced with new features and modifications to existing functions -- increases in use and acceptance have been dramatic -- over 1200 classes were using the Toolkit in September 1999.
